Popular Sunglass Brand Likes What it Sees in Inglewood
Klabin Redevelopment Associates signed a 10-year, 32,213-square-foot lease with Goodr LLC at Airport Business Center in Inglewood, CA. The sunglass brand will relocate its corporate headquarters to 300 N. Oak St.
The industrial building is a concrete tilt-up structure, fully remodeled in 2013, featuring 4,562 square feet of office space on more than 67,000 square feet of land, 21-foot minimum interior clearance, five dock-high positions plus ground level loading and on-site parking for 35 cars.
L.A. Realty Partners’ George Gleason and Jennie Delakas represented the tenant in a deal valued at more than $6.3 million. The Klabin Company’s Courtney Bell, Matthew Stringfellow, SIOR, and Conor Dirks advised the landlord.
Bell says, “With the new football stadium well underway and so much economic development occurring in the city, Goodr was attracted to this location for its continued international expansion.”
